Home
last modified time | relevance | path

Searched refs:Sample (Results 1 – 14 of 14) sorted by relevance

/webrtc/media/src/audio/
H A Dsample.rs60 impl From<Sample<i16>> for Sample<f32> { implementation
73 impl From<Sample<f32>> for Sample<i16> { implementation
153 Sample::<i16>::from(Sample::<f32>::from(-1.0)), in sample_i16_from_sample_f32()
157 Sample::<i16>::from(Sample::<f32>::from(-0.5)), in sample_i16_from_sample_f32()
161 Sample::<i16>::from(Sample::<f32>::from(0.0)), in sample_i16_from_sample_f32()
165 Sample::<i16>::from(Sample::<f32>::from(0.5)), in sample_i16_from_sample_f32()
169 Sample::<i16>::from(Sample::<f32>::from(1.0)), in sample_i16_from_sample_f32()
177 Sample::<f32>::from(Sample::<i16>::from(i16::MIN)), in sample_f32_from_sample_i16()
181 Sample::<f32>::from(Sample::<i16>::from(i16::MIN / 2)), in sample_f32_from_sample_i16()
185 Sample::<f32>::from(Sample::<i16>::from(0)), in sample_f32_from_sample_i16()
[all …]
H A Dmod.rs4 pub use sample::Sample;
/webrtc/media/benches/
H A Daudio_buffer.rs9 type Sample = i32; in benchmark_from() typedef
12 let deinterleaved_buffer: Buffer<Sample, Deinterleaved> = { in benchmark_from()
16 let interleaved_buffer: Buffer<Sample, Interleaved> = { in benchmark_from()
23 black_box(Buffer::<Sample, Interleaved>::from( in benchmark_from()
31 black_box(Buffer::<Sample, Deinterleaved>::from( in benchmark_from()
/webrtc/media/src/
H A Dlib.rs16 pub struct Sample { struct
71 impl Default for Sample { implementation
73 Sample { in default()
84 impl PartialEq for Sample { implementation
/webrtc/media/src/io/sample_builder/
H A Dsample_builder_test.rs18 samples: Vec<Sample>,
142 Sample { in test_sample_builder()
149 Sample { in test_sample_builder()
406 Sample { in test_sample_builder()
413 Sample { in test_sample_builder()
472 Sample { in test_sample_builder()
479 Sample { in test_sample_builder()
1259 Some(Sample { in test_sample_builder_max_late()
1295 Some(Sample { in test_sample_builder_max_late()
1315 Some(Sample { in test_sample_builder_max_late()
[all …]
H A Dmod.rs13 use crate::Sample;
24 prepared_samples: Vec<Option<Sample>>,
346 let sample = Sample { in build_sample()
370 pub fn pop(&mut self) -> Option<Sample> { in pop() argument
387 pub fn pop_with_timestamp(&mut self) -> Option<(Sample, u32)> { in pop_with_timestamp() argument
/webrtc/webrtc/src/track/track_local/
H A Dtrack_local_static_sample.rs7 use media::Sample;
51 pub async fn write_sample(&self, sample: &Sample) -> Result<()> { in write_sample()
62 sample: &Sample, in write_sample_with_extensions() argument
242 use media::Sample;
290 pub async fn write_sample(self, sample: &Sample) -> Result<()> { in write_sample()
/webrtc/media/
H A DCHANGELOG.md13 …d a new field in `Sample`, `prev_padding_packets`, that reflects the number of observed padding on…
/webrtc/webrtc/src/rtp_transceiver/rtp_receiver/
H A Drtp_receiver_test.rs13 use media::Sample;
141 v.write_sample(&Sample { in test_set_rtp_parameters()
212 v.write_sample(&Sample { in test_rtp_receiver_set_read_deadline()
/webrtc/examples/examples/play-from-disk-h264/
H A Dplay-from-disk-h264.rs18 use webrtc::media::Sample;
205 .write_sample(&Sample { in main()
273 .write_sample(&Sample { in main()
/webrtc/examples/examples/play-from-disk-vpx/
H A Dplay-from-disk-vpx.rs18 use webrtc::media::Sample;
211 .write_sample(&Sample { in main()
284 .write_sample(&Sample { in main()
/webrtc/examples/examples/insertable-streams/
H A Dinsertable-streams.rs17 use webrtc::media::Sample;
184 .write_sample(&Sample { in main()
/webrtc/webrtc/src/peer_connection/
H A Dpeer_connection_test.rs10 use media::Sample;
232 let result = track.write_sample(&Sample{ in send_video_until_done()
/webrtc/examples/examples/play-from-disk-renegotiation/
H A Dplay-from-disk-renegotiation.rs21 use webrtc::media::Sample;
401 t.write_sample(&Sample { in write_video_to_track()